AN ACT to amend the  not-for-profit  corporation  law,  in  relation  to
  liability of directors, officers and trustees of certain corporations
  THE  P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M-
B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:
  Section 1. Section 720-a of the  not-for-profit  corporation  law,  as
added by chapter 220 of the laws of 1986, is amended to read as follows:
S 720-a. Liability of directors, officers and trustees.
  Except  as  provided  in  sections  seven  hundred  nineteen and seven
hundred twenty of this [chapter]  ARTICLE,  and  except  any  action  or
proceeding  brought by the attorney general or, in  the case of a chari-
table trust, an action or proceeding against  a  trustee  brought  by  a
beneficiary  of  such trust, no person serving without compensation as a
director, officer or trustee of a corporation, association, organization
or trust described in section 501 (c) (3) OR 501 (C) (4) of  the  United
States  internal  revenue  code shall be liable to any person other than
such corporation, association, organization or trust based solely on his
or her conduct in the execution of such office  unless  the  conduct  of
such  director,  officer or trustee with respect to the person asserting
liability constituted gross negligence or  was  intended  to  cause  the
resulting  harm  to the person asserting such liability. For purposes of
this section, such a director, officer or trustee shall not  be  consid-
ered  compensated  solely  by  reason  of  payment  of his or her actual
expenses incurred in attending meetings or otherwise in the execution of
such office.
  S 2. This act shall take effect immediately.
 EXPLANATION--Matter in ITALICS (underscored) is new; matter in brackets
                      [ ] is old law to be omitted.
